Action to talk about services and social security benefits will occur between the next Wednesday (8) and Friday (10), from 9am to 3pm
With the focus on the worker's month, passengers using the Brás Station, which services the 10-Turquoise, 11-Coral and 12-Sapphira lines, can receive guidance on social security. The action takes place from Wednesday (8) to Friday (10), from 9am to 3pm.
INSS technicians will clarify doubts about the services and benefits of social security and care channels. There will also be distribution of informative material. The service integrates the PEP (Social Security Education Program).
The action is carried out by the INSS with the support of CPTM, which opens spaces in its stations to carry out activities linked to the promotion of health and well-being of passengers.
Social Security Education Program
Created in 2000, the PEP is a federal government program developed by the INSS. Its objective is to increase social security knowledge. To this end, it promotes educational actions with the purpose of informing and making society aware of its rights and duties.
